The Basics of Blockchain Fees
At its core, a blockchain fee is a payment made to miners or validators to process and confirm transactions on a blockchain network. These fees can vary widely depending on several factors, which we will explore in the following sections. Understanding these elements is essential for anyone looking to engage in cryptocurrency transactions.
Factors Influencing Blockchain Fees
The cost of transactions on blockchain networks can be influenced by various factors, including:
- Network Congestion: When a network experiences high traffic, transaction fees often increase as users compete to have their transactions processed quickly.
- Gas Prices: On networks like Ethereum, users pay gas fees to incentivize miners to include their transactions in the next block.
- Scalability Issues: Many blockchains struggle to handle a large volume of transactions simultaneously, leading to increased fees.
- Market Demand: The popularity of DeFi applications and other blockchain services can spike demand, pushing fees higher.
Understanding Ethereum and Bitcoin Fees
Both Ethereum and Bitcoin are among the most widely used cryptocurrencies, yet their fee structures differ significantly. Understanding these differences is key to grasping why blockchain fees can vary.
Ethereum Fees
Ethereum uses a system of gas to facilitate transactions. Each operation on the Ethereum network requires a certain amount of gas, and users set a gas price they are willing to pay. The total fee is calculated as follows:
Transaction Fee = Gas Limit x Gas Price
During periods of high demand, such as when new DeFi projects launch or during NFT (Non-Fungible Token) surges, gas prices can skyrocket, leading to exorbitant transaction costs. For example, during peak congestion times, users may see gas prices exceeding 100 Gwei (a unit of measure for gas price), resulting in fees that can reach hundreds of dollars for a single transaction.
Bitcoin Fees
Bitcoin fees are determined by a different mechanism. Users attach a fee to their transactions based on current network conditions. The Bitcoin network can support only a limited number of transactions per block, leading to competition among users. When the network is congested, fees can rise significantly. Unlike Ethereum, Bitcoin does not have a gas system, but it does have a similar concept where users can prioritize their transactions by offering higher fees.
Scalability Challenges
One of the most significant reasons for high blockchain fees in both Ethereum and Bitcoin is scalability. Both networks have a limited capacity to process transactions, which often leads to bottlenecks.
To address these issues, developers have proposed various solutions:
- Layer 2 Solutions: Technologies like the Lightning Network for Bitcoin and Optimistic Rollups for Ethereum aim to increase transaction throughput.
- Protocol Upgrades: Ethereum’s transition to Ethereum 2.0 and Bitcoin’s ongoing protocol improvements seek to enhance scalability.
DeFi and Its Impact on Transaction Costs
The rise of DeFi has significantly impacted blockchain fees. DeFi platforms often require numerous transactions for a single operation (such as swapping tokens or providing liquidity), which can lead to increased transaction costs on Ethereum.
During peak usage, DeFi applications can lead to:
- Increased demand for block space as users rush to engage with various financial products.
- Higher gas prices due to competition, leading to significant costs for users.
As the DeFi sector continues to grow, it is essential for users to stay informed about these trends and adjust their strategies accordingly to manage cryptocurrency expenses.
Network Congestion and Its Effects
Network congestion is a critical factor in the rising fees associated with blockchain transactions. When too many transactions are submitted at once, miners prioritize those with higher fees, leaving others unprocessed. This congestion can occur due to:
- Market surges, such as price rallies or news events that trigger trading.
- Popular events in the DeFi space that require multiple interactions with the blockchain.
Users can monitor network congestion through various analytics platforms, allowing them to time their transactions for lower fees. Understanding when to send transactions can significantly affect the overall costs incurred.
Gas Prices: The Driving Force Behind Blockchain Fees
Gas prices are crucial in determining the cost of transactions on Ethereum. The gas price is essentially the price per unit of gas that users are willing to pay to have their transaction processed. When gas prices rise, so do the overall blockchain fees.
Several factors influence gas prices, including:
- Network Activity: The more active the network, the higher the gas prices are likely to be.
- Complexity of Transactions: More complex transactions require more gas, which can raise fees.
To optimize transaction costs, users can utilize tools like gas trackers to find the best times to send their transactions.
Managing and Reducing Blockchain Fees
Here are some troubleshooting tips to help manage and potentially reduce blockchain fees:
- Use Layer 2 Solutions: Consider using Layer 2 solutions that can offer lower fees and faster transactions.
- Choose Off-Peak Times: Monitor network congestion and choose times to transact when the network is less busy.
- Batch Transactions: If possible, batch multiple transactions into one to save on fees.
- Set Custom Gas Prices: Use wallets that allow you to set your gas price based on current conditions.
